PERS_CHKLST2_VW

(SQL View)
Index Back

Person Checklist Update View 2

PERS_CHKLST2_VW is a sub view for rapid data entry in updating checklist status and status date for a person.

SELECT A.COMMON_ID , A.SEQ_3C , A.CHKLST_ITEM_CD , A.CHECKLIST_SEQ , B.CHECKLIST_CD , B.ADMIN_FUNCTION , C.SCC_CHECKLIST_TYPE , C.DESCR FROM PS_PERSON_CHK_ITEM A , PS_PERSON_CHECKLST B , PS_CS_CHKLST_TBL C WHERE A.COMMON_ID = B.COMMON_ID AND A.ITEM_STATUS NOT IN ('C','W') AND B.CHECKLIST_CD = C.CHECKLIST_CD AND C.EFF_STATUS = 'A' AND C.EFFDT = ( SELECT MAX(EFFDT) FROM PS_CS_CHKLST_TBL X WHERE X.INSTITUTION = C.INSTITUTION AND X.CHECKLIST_CD = B.CHECKLIST_CD AND X.EFFDT <= %CurrentDateIn )

  • Related Language Record: PERSCHKLST2VWLN
  • # PeopleSoft Field Name PeopleSoft Field Type Database Column Type Description
    1 COMMON_ID Character(11) VARCHAR2(11) NOT NULL Common ID to store Personal ID / Ext Org ID value
    2 SEQ_3C Number(5,0) INTEGER NOT NULL Sequence Number
    3 CHKLST_ITEM_CD Character(6) VARCHAR2(6) NOT NULL Checklist Item Code
    4 CHECKLIST_SEQ Number(6,0) INTEGER NOT NULL Checklist Sequence
    5 CHECKLIST_CD Character(6) VARCHAR2(6) NOT NULL Checklist Code
    6 ADMIN_FUNCTION Character(4) VARCHAR2(4) NOT NULL Administrative Function
    7 SCC_CHECKLIST_TYPE Character(3) VARCHAR2(3) NOT NULL Checklist Type.
    ADC=Condition List
    CML=Communication List
    HIR=Hiring
    MED=Medical
    OTH=Other
    PRM=Promise
    RQL=Requirements List
    SAL=Staff Assignment List
    TER=Termination
    TRN=Training
    XFR=Transfer
    8 DESCR Character(30) VARCHAR2(30) NOT NULL Description